在IT行业中,多媒体文件的录制和播放是两个关键领域,涉及到音视频处理、编码解码技术、硬件设备以及操作系统等多个层面。"行业分类-设备装置-多媒体文件录制方法及系统、多媒体文件播放方法及系统.zip"这个压缩包文件内包含的主题,显然与这些方面密切相关。以下是对这些知识点的详细说明:
1. **多媒体文件录制**:多媒体文件录制是指将音频、视频或其他形式的媒体数据转换为数字文件的过程。这通常涉及捕获设备,如摄像头、麦克风,将模拟信号转化为数字信号,然后使用特定的编码算法进行压缩,以减小存储空间。编码过程会考虑质量损失、传输效率等因素。例如,H.264、HEVC(高效视频编码)等视频编码标准,AAC或MP3等音频编码格式,都是常见的录制过程中使用的编码方式。
2. **多媒体文件播放**:播放则涉及解码这些数字文件,并通过显示器、扬声器等输出设备呈现给用户。解码器将编码的多媒体数据还原为原始的音频和视频信号。播放器软件(如VLC、PotPlayer等)负责管理和协调这些过程,包括文件读取、解码、同步、渲染等。播放时,还需要考虑到不同格式的兼容性、硬件加速技术、流媒体支持等功能。
3. **设备装置**:在录制和播放中,设备装置起着至关重要的作用。例如,高质量的摄像头和麦克风可以提升录制效果,而高效的GPU可以加速解码过程。此外,专业的音视频接口卡(如PCIe卡、USB音频设备等)能够提供更好的输入输出性能。
4. **系统层面**:操作系统提供了底层的支持,包括驱动程序、API接口等。例如,Windows Media Foundation、DirectShow是Windows平台上的多媒体处理框架,而在Linux系统中,FFmpeg库广泛用于多媒体处理。开发者可以通过这些框架和接口来构建自己的录制和播放应用。
5. **多媒体文件格式**:不同的多媒体文件格式有不同的特点和应用场景。例如,MP4适用于网络传输,因为它有良好的压缩比和跨平台兼容性;FLAC和WAV则是无损音频格式,保留了原始录音的所有细节;而MKV、AVI等容器格式可以容纳多种音视频流,方便编辑和多轨音频。
6. **流媒体技术**:随着互联网的发展,实时流媒体录制和播放变得越来越重要。RTMP、HLS、DASH等协议用于实现实时或近实时的音视频传输,它们解决了延迟、缓冲和适应性问题,使用户能够在不同网络条件下流畅地观看直播或点播内容。
7. **版权保护**:对于多媒体文件,尤其是商业内容,版权保护也是一个重要话题。DRM(数字版权管理)技术被用来限制非法复制和分发,保护创作者的权益。
这个压缩包文件的内容可能涵盖了多媒体文件的录制和播放过程中的各种技术细节,包括编码解码、设备使用、系统支持、格式处理以及版权保护等,对于理解和开发相关应用非常有价值。